IT Support Technician

IT Compartment


    Scope of work:
  • The IT Support technician monitor and maintain the computer systems and networks of the organization. He/she will be installing and configuring the computer systems, diagnosing hardware and software faults and solving technical and applications problems, either in person or remotely.
  • Furthermore, the IT Support technician will provide specialist support for the preparation and/or review of the technical documentation for IT equipment purchases within the ELI-NP IT group.
  • Main Responsabilities:
    Main Tasks:
    • Providing technical support for IT hardware (desktops, laptops, etc.) issues that end-users can encounters;
    • Provides support for end-users software installation, deployment and troubleshooting(Windows/Linux/Mac OS, MSOffice, VPN accounts, Eduroam accounts, etc.)
    • Physical support for other IT equipment including servers, switches, printers, cabling, video conferencing equipment, wireless LAN etc
    • Perform basic daily system monitoring, verifying the integrity and availability of all underlying resources, systems and key processes
    • Be involved in IT asset management from ELI-NP
